Bootstrap 5 – Range

One of the standout features of Bootstrap 5 is the Range component, which allows users to select a range of values within a specified range. This feature is commonly used in input forms, such as sliders and price range selectors.

Understanding Bootstrap 5 Range

Introduction to Bootstrap 5 Range

Bootstrap 5 Range is a component designed to enhance the functionality and appearance of HTML range input elements. It allows users to select a value from a predefined range by dragging a slider control.

Features of Bootstrap 5 Range

  • Support for horizontal and vertical range inputs
  • Customizable appearance and styling
  • Integration with other Bootstrap components

 Setting up Bootstrap 5 Range

Installation

To utilize Bootstrap 5 Range in your project, you need to include the Bootstrap CSS and JavaScript files. These files can be downloaded and linked locally or accessed via a content delivery network (CDN).

Configuration

Once the Bootstrap files are included in your project, you can start incorporating Bootstrap 5 Range by adding the necessary HTML markup and CSS classes to your range input elements.

 Basic usage of Bootstrap 5 Range

Adding range input elements

To create a basic range input using Bootstrap 5 Range, utilize the <input> HTML tag with the range type attribute and apply the form-range class provided by Bootstrap.

Applying styles

Bootstrap 5 Range automatically applies styles to range input elements, ensuring consistency with the overall design of your website. Additional styling can be applied using CSS classes or custom styles.

 Advanced usage of Bootstrap 5 Range

Customization options

Bootstrap 5 Range offers various customization options, such as changing the appearance of the slider control, adjusting the color scheme, and defining default values.

Event handling

You can utilize JavaScript to handle events associated with Bootstrap 5 Range, such as when the value changes or when the user interacts with the slider control.

 Examples and demos

Example 1: Basic range input

Output :-

Example 2: Custom styling

Output :-

 Best practices for using Bootstrap 5 Range

Accessibility considerations

When implementing Bootstrap 5 Range, ensure that it remains accessible to all users, including those with disabilities who may rely on assistive technologies.

Performance tips

Optimize the performance of your range input elements by minimizing unnecessary JavaScript and CSS, and keeping the markup clean and efficient.

 Conclusion

In conclusion, Bootstrap 5’s Range feature is a powerful tool that can enhance the functionality and user experience applications. By understanding how to implement and customize this feature, developers can create dynamic and interactive range selection tools that improve the overall usability of their websites.

You may also like...

Leave a Reply

Your email address will not be published. Required fields are marked *